April 01, 2009 - Salt Lake City, UT
Utah Gets New Weapon to Track, Prevent Disease

Utah public health officials have a new tool in their arsenal for disease tracking and management.  The CSI TriSano™ system is a secure, shared, Web-based database that can make statewide disease information available immediately to the Utah Department of Health (UDOH) and the state’s 12 local health departments (LHDs).  CSI TriSano™ replaces the old paper…
